Iron ore hits new five-year high – Kallanish

June 12th via Kallanish Seaborne iron ore prices broke another new high on Wednesday as they extended Tuesday’s surge a little further. Supply concerns have continued to spread and iron ore has now increased by $6.69/tonne in three days. Mining Journal – Iron ore price to incentivise swing production, says BMO

Current iron ore prices of US$100/tonne should be enough to spark activation of about 60 million tonnes of swing production to “balance the market”, according to BMO, with perhaps 40Mt of that coming from China.
